How artificial intelligence works on your phone (even if you don't realize it)

You may not realize it, but artificial intelligence (AI) is already part of your daily life. You don't need a robot at home or specialized software: your phone already uses AI constantly to make your experience smoother, faster, and even more personalized.
From the camera that automatically chooses the best focus to the keyboard that predicts what you're going to type, AI works in the background to optimize almost every function of the device. And the best part: it's doing so increasingly efficiently, thanks to the fact that many modern phones include processors with dedicated AI cores .
One of the most visible ways AI works is in biometric recognition , such as unlocking your phone with your face or fingerprint. What seems simple actually involves machine learning algorithms that compare unique features of your face or finger with previously stored patterns.
Over time, these systems learn and adapt , even if you change your hairstyle, wear glasses, or see poor lighting. It's thanks to AI that these security methods are so fast and reliable.
Have you ever taken a photo with your phone and the sky became bluer, your face clearer, and the details sharper… without touching anything? That's AI applied to computational photography . Phones analyze the scene in real time and make intelligent adjustments: they detect faces, enhance HDR, stabilize the image, and can even erase unwanted objects.
In some models, AI can recognize what you're photographing (food, landscape, pets) and automatically apply appropriate filters. And in portrait mode, it separates the background from the subject with amazing precision, just like using a professional camera.
When you type a text and your phone suggests the next word or corrects mistakes before you see them , it's AI behind it. Apps like Gboard and SwiftKey use language models trained on millions of texts to predict what you're likely to type.
Over time, the system adapts to your style, learning your expressions, favorite emojis, and even the language you use with each person. All of this is done while respecting your privacy , as many systems operate directly on the device without sending your data to the cloud.
Siri, Google Assistant, Alexa, and Bixby all use conversational AI to interpret your commands, search for answers, schedule reminders, or play music. These assistants have improved thanks to more advanced AI models that can understand context, intonation, and even the meaning of certain phrases.
Additionally, many phones now include native natural language processing (NLP) capabilities, allowing you to interact with the assistant even without an internet connection for certain basic functions.
Another area where artificial intelligence works unnoticed is in optimizing performance and battery life . Some systems analyze how you use your phone (when you charge it, which apps you use most, when you sleep) and adjust resources to save energy and avoid unnecessary processes.
This allows, for example, the phone to limit notifications at night, close background apps, or adjust screen brightness more efficiently than a traditional sensor.
Features like instant text translation in images , automatic captions , and improved screen readers are also powered by AI. These tools have made phones more accessible for people with disabilities and have broken down language barriers in real time, even offline.
Today you can point your camera at a menu in another language and see the translation overlaid, all thanks to computer vision models and neural translation AI .
